d = rt solve for r

3 answers

To solve for r, we can divide both sides of the equation by t:

d / t = r

Therefore, r = d / t.
P = a + b + c
solve for a
To solve for a, we can isolate it on one side of the equation.

P = a + b + c

By subtracting b and c from both sides, we have:

P - b - c = a

So, a = P - b - c.
